A curated list of awesome resources, Lua scripts, widgets, tools, and community projects for FrSky ETHOS — the operating system for FrSky's next-generation RC transmitters.
ETHOS is the modern operating system powering FrSky transmitters.
- Official Resources
- Lua Widgets
- Lua Scripts & Tools
- Flight Controller Integration
- Layouts
- Sound Packs
- Desktop Tools
- Tutorials & Documentation
- Localization
- Community
- FrSky ETHOS - Official ETHOS product page with firmware downloads and release notes.
- ETHOS Suite - Official companion app for managing transmitters, models, and firmware updates.
- FrSkyRC/ETHOS-Feedback-Community - Official feedback and bug tracking repository maintained by FrSky. Includes Lua code examples and community discussions.
- i3dm/Zavionix - Popular collection of telemetry widgets including turbine/ECU displays (RDT, Cells) for ETHOS and EdgeTX/OpenTX.
- robthomson/dashx-ethos - DashX telemetry dashboard for ETHOS with a clean, configurable multi-sensor display.
- vprheli/ETHOS-Lua - Collection of Lua widgets for FrSky ETHOS transmitters including telemetry displays and utility widgets.
- robthomson/omp-ofs3-dashboard - OFS3 telemetry dashboard for ETHOS, purpose-built for OMP Hobby helicopters.
- wmayvis/FrSky-Lua - Collection of different ETHOS Lua widget releases.
- lthole/Ethos-Status-widget - Widget for displaying the status of a source with color-coded indicators.
- strgaltdel/Ethos_UDOs_Suite - "All in One" suite to run several Lua widgets in a single frame.
- BladeScraper-Designs/Ethos_BattSelector - Battery selection and alerts widget with per-model pack tracking and voltage warnings.
- RollingGecko/lua_avrLiX - Average battery cell voltage calculation and display widget.
- yaapu/EthosMappingWidget - Mapping widget for ETHOS with real-time GPS position display on offline maps.
- MrD-RC/ETHOS-GNSS-display-for-INAV - Widget to display GNSS satellite count from INAV telemetry.
- PD5DJ/H4LGPSMAP - Hobb4life GPS map widget with path trace and home position tracking.
- andreaskuhl/cflmode - Color-coded flight mode display widget for quick visual flight mode identification.
- andreaskuhl/3stated - Widget for textual and color display of 3-state source values (switches, variables).
- robthomson/RF2STATUS - Rotorflight 2 flight status widget displaying armed state, flight mode, and telemetry.
- PD5DJ/AdvGauge - Advanced gauge widget with configurable min/max ranges, color zones, and needle display.
- aviat40/ETHOS-Lua - Example Lua widget implementations for learning and reference, covering common widget patterns.
- flyingeek/ethos-color-value - Widget to display values with customizable color thresholds, including min/max tracking for telemetry sensors.
- Peschi90/ethos_start_height - Widget to detect and display start/launch height for DLG (discus launch glider) flying.
- GIB2A/ETHOS-LUA-XICOY-JetCat-KingTech-and-JetMunt - Turbine telemetry widget for Xicoy ProHub with RPM, EGT, pump voltage, and fuel level display. Supports Basic/Expert configuration and themes.
- ccifra/frsky-lua - Lua scripts for FrSky radios running ETHOS.
- dronecontrol-ru/ethos-lua-scripts - Collection of general-purpose Lua scripts for FrSky ETHOS.
- strgaltdel/FrSky-Ethos-VirtualSwitch - Script to use the bottom toggles as multi-functional virtual switches.
- andreaskuhl/soundsq - Widget for playing sequential voice announcements from sound files.
- strgaltdel/Ethos-Uni-Receiver - Lua scripts for configuring universal receiver firmware from ETHOS.
- Jedsters/Ethos-Lua - Collection of tools and scripts for use with FrSky ETHOS.
- spoke2570/F3K_Fluff - F3K sport flyer widget with task timing and scoring for soaring competitions.
- MiRe-CZ/gpsF3XTracker-for-Ethos - GPS-based F3X tracker tool for RC glider slope racing (F3F).
- AERCHeli/AERC_RF_Widgets - Collection of Rotorflight and ETHOS widgets from the AERC Heli community.
- rotorflight/rotorflight-lua-ethos-suite - Official Rotorflight Lua configuration suite for ETHOS. Full flight controller setup and tuning directly from your transmitter.
- rotorflight/rotorflight-lua-ethos - Rotorflight Lua scripts for ETHOS with telemetry display and configuration pages.
- flounderscore/rotorflight-flight-log - Flight logger for ETHOS transmitters in combination with Rotorflight.
- jimmy6616/Rotorflight-Frsky-Setup - Step-by-step instructions for FrSky ETHOS initial radio and Rotorflight configurator setup.
- iNavFlight/ETHOS-Telemetry-Dashboard - Official INAV Suite for ETHOS with full telemetry dashboard and configuration tools.
- robthomson/inav-ethos-suite - INAV configuration suite for ETHOS transmitters.
- robthomson/betaflight-ethos-suite - Betaflight configuration suite for ETHOS with telemetry and tuning capabilities.
- frankiearzu/DSMTools - DSM forward programming tools for EdgeTX and ETHOS. Configure Spektrum receivers directly from your FrSky transmitter.
- BladeScraper-Designs/Ethos_Layouts - Custom layout Lua scripts for ETHOS with alternative screen arrangements and widget placements.
- oilytin/ETHOS-portal-sound-pack - GLaDOS/Portal-themed sound pack for ETHOS. Adds personality to announcements with voice lines from the Portal game series.
- Ceeb182/ConvertToETHOSBMPformat - Image converter tool to create BMP files in the format required by ETHOS for model images and backgrounds.
- andrewfernie/EthosLogAnalyzer - Desktop application for analyzing and visualizing telemetry log files recorded by FrSky ETHOS transmitters.
- RobertDarc/Frsky-telemetrie-DIY-sensor-module - DIY telemetry sensor module (C++) for use with FrSky X20 and ETHOS.
- strgaltdel/Ethos-lua-tutorial-en - English-language Lua scripting tutorial for ETHOS covering widget development from basics to advanced topics.
- jimmy6616/Ethos-Rotorflight - Guide for adjusting Rotorflight PIDs using an FrSky ETHOS transmitter.
- mgsanna/Ethos-ITALIA - Italian translation, localization, and documentation for FrSky ETHOS.
- FrSky ETHOS Feedback Community - Official GitHub Discussions for ETHOS feedback, questions, and feature requests.
- FrSky RC Group on RCGroups - Active community thread on RCGroups discussing ETHOS updates, tips, and tricks.
- FrSky Official Facebook Group - FrSky community on Facebook.
Contributions welcome! Read the contribution guidelines first.
To the extent possible under law, the contributors have waived all copyright and related or neighboring rights to this work.
